Submitted to Tameside Council in December, the plans depict 64 new dwellings that could be built on the brownfield site situated on Cartwright Street and Talbot Road.
Before any work on the properties can start, the demolition of the mid 20th century red brick building and surrounding structures that surround the site must first take place.
Once completed, the properties, set to be built by Wainhomes, would consist of a range of 3 – 4 bedroom detached, semi-detached, mews and linked townhouses:

Of the 64 dwellings split across the 2.19 hectares site, 17 of the properties would feature 3 bedrooms, whilst the remaining 47 properties would feature 4 bedrooms.
All the properties would have their own private garden space alongside a 200% parking allocation. The roadways throughout the development would feature traffic calming measures such as pinch points, raised tables, ramps and vaned surface treatments.
Pedestrian access to the development would be permitted via a walkway situated by the Ashton-Under-Lyne bound bus stop on Talbot Road, whilst vehicle access will be permitted through an access point on Cartwright Street.
Street planting would be incorporated to add visual interest to focal areas throughout the development. as well as lining the pedestrian link to aid legibility.

The plots fronting Talbot Road would provide a strong building line to replicate the demolished factory, surrounding housing typologies and align with retained industrial units further along Talbot Road.
All intermediate plot boundaries would be divided by a 1.8 metre high timber fencing with timber posts and panels to satisfy the security and privacy of each dwelling. The key boundaries along Cartwright Street and Talbot Road as well as the pedestrian link would be uplifted with 1.2m ball-top railings to provide a secure but visually appealing division between public and private areas.

The target date for the application’s decision is 13 April 2018.
